The same thing was happening to my friend, It is because he had an Outdated Mod installed (SPC). To fix this and save all your worlds do the Following (this is for Windowns 7)
ALWAYS BACK UP YOUR MINECRAFT
1.Type in search bar %appdata%
2.Click on the file Roaming
3.Click on your .Minecraft
4.Click on the folder Saves
5.Drag them all on to your Desktop (Or where ever you would like so long as you can access them all easily)
6.Go back to your Roaming and Delete you .Minecraft
7.Open up Minecraft and Let it Re-load your .Minecraft
8.When it is finished close Minecraft
9.Do %appdata% in the Search bar
10.Click on the Roaming file
11.Go into your .minecraft
12.Go into your Saves
13. Make the tab the half the size of the screen so you can see all your saved worlds on your Desktop or other folder
14.Drag them all into the saves folder
15. Close your saves folder and Open up Minecraft and your Worlds should be in there
(This will also work for Mac, except getting to your .minecraft is different, Sadly I do not know how to get to it on a Mac. Although its the same Concept)
